excel中多个单元格内容合并到一个单元格

在日常办公及数据处理过程中,Excel是一款不可或缺的工具。其中,**多个单元格内容合并到一个单元格**的功能,可以大大提高我们的工作效率。本文将为大家详细介绍如何在Excel中实现这一功能,包括不同的方法及其适用场景。

1. 使用“&”符号合并单元格内容

1.1 基本使用方法

在Excel中,使用“&”符号是一种非常简便的合并方式。假如我们有几个单元格,A1、A2和A3,分别包含“苹果”、“香蕉”和“橙子”,我们想将它们合并到单元格B1中。我们只需在B1单元格中输入公式:

=A1&A2&A3

excel中多个单元格内容合并到一个单元格

这样,B1单元格的结果将显示为“苹果香蕉橙子”。

1.2 添加分隔符

在某些情况下,我们可能希望在合并的内容之间添加分隔符,比如逗号或空格。我们可以使用如下公式:

=A1&","&A2&","&A3

这个公式的结果会是“苹果,香蕉,橙子”。这种方式使得数据看起来更为整齐,有助于阅读和理解。

2. 使用TEXTJOIN函数

2.1 函数介绍

TEXTJOIN是Excel 2016及以上版本提供的一个函数,它能够更灵活地合并单元格内容。这个函数的好处在于可以同时指定分隔符以及是否忽略空单元格。其基本语法为:

TEXTJOIN(分隔符, 忽略空单元格, 范围)

2.2 实际应用

假设我们同样有A1、A2和A3单元格的内容,我们希望将它们合并,并用逗号隔开,可使用如下公式:

=TEXTJOIN(",", TRUE, A1:A3)

这个公式会将A1至A3的内容合并成“苹果,香蕉,橙子”。其中,第二个参数为TRUE,可以让我们忽略掉空单元格的内容。

3. 使用VBA宏合并单元格内容

3.1 VBA宏的优势

对于需要大量合并操作的任务,使用VBA宏可以极大提高效率。VBA是一种强大的编程语言,可以为我们执行复杂的操作。我们可以编写一个简单的宏,自动将指定范围内的单元格内容合并到一个目标单元格中。

3.2 宏的实现步骤

首先,打开Excel,按下Alt + F11进入VBA编辑器。然后插入一个新的模块,输入以下代码:

Sub 合并单元格内容()

Dim rng As Range

Dim cell As Range

Dim result As String

Set rng = Selection '选择要合并的单元格

For Each cell In rng

result = result & cell.Value & ","

Next cell

result = Left(result, Len(result) - 1) '去掉最后一个逗号

rng.Cells(1, 1).Value = result '将结果放入第一个单元格

End Sub

运行这个宏后,您选中的单元格内容就会合并到第一个单元格中,效率极高。

4. 注意事项

4.1 数据格式

在合并单元格内容时,注意不同数据格式可能会导致结果不如预期。例如,如果某单元格包含数字,可能会被视为数值处理,导致合并结果失去意义。因此,在合并之前,建议对数据格式进行检查和调整。

4.2 合并后的内容处理

合并之后的单元格内容可能会影响后续的数据分析和处理,诸如排序、过滤等功能可能不再有效。因此,在合并前,请考虑数据是否会将来继续进行分析,必要时可以在合并之前做好备份。

5. 总结

通过以上几种方法,我们可以方便地在Excel中实现多个单元格内容合并到一个单元格的需求。无论是使用简单的“&”符号,还是利用TEXTJOIN函数和VBA宏,我们都能够根据实际情况灵活选择。掌握这些技巧,不仅能帮助我们提高工作效率,更能让我们的数据处理更加高效和规范。

相关内容

  • 每毫升多少钱怎么计算
  • 在日常生活中,我们经常会遇到需要计算每毫升多少钱的情况。这种计算方式在购买液体商品时尤为重要,比如饮料、药物、护肤品等。准确计算出每毫升的价格,不仅能帮助我们合...
  • 2024-12-10 11:47:49

    1

  • wps文档加密怎么取消
  • 在使用WPS文档时,很多用户出于安全考虑会选择对文档进行加密。然而,有时由于各种原因,我们可能需要取消文档的加密设置。本文将详细介绍如何在WPS中取消文档加密的...
  • 2024-11-15 17:20:06

    1

  • 如何快速了解excel函数
  • 在现代办公中,Excel已成为必不可少的工具,而函数则是Excel的核心功能之一。快速了解Excel函数,可以极大提高工作效率,帮助我们更好地处理数据。本文将为...
  • 2024-11-27 13:48:07

    1

  • 台式机内存条怎么装
  • 在购买新的内存条并确定其与计算机兼容之后,正确地安装新的内存模块是为了获得更快的计算机速度和更流畅的用户体验至关重要的一步。本文将为您提供一些简单的步骤,以帮助...
  • 2023-08-29 14:27:30

    14

  • Excel中如何并排显示一个工作簿中的两个工作表
  • 在现代办公中,Excel已成为不可或缺的工具。无论是数据分析、财务报表还是日常的工作记录,我们都离不开它的帮助。有时候,我们需要在同一个工作簿中并排显示多个工作...
  • 2024-12-31 10:55:01

    1

  • 如何让excel表格复制粘贴到微信不变成图片
  • 在工作和学习中,我们经常需要将Excel表格中的数据复制粘贴到微信中,以便分享给同事或朋友。然而,许多人在这一过程中会遇到一个问题:复制粘贴出来的内容呈现为图片...
  • 2024-11-28 18:18:29

    3